Introduction to Ehealth in HIV Care

The advent of Ehealth technologies has significantly transformed healthcare delivery, particularly in managing chronic conditions like HIV. Ehealth, a term that refers to the integration of electronic processes and communication in healthcare, offers new avenues for medical professionals to deliver efficient and effective care. In the realm of HIV management, Ehealth innovations have the potential to streamline patient care, improve treatment adherence, and enhance monitoring capabilities.

The Role of Ehealth Solutions

Ehealth solutions in HIV care encompass a wide range of tools and technologies. Telemedicine platforms allow patients to consult with healthcare providers remotely, reducing the need for frequent in-person visits. This is particularly beneficial in the context of HIV, where stigma and discrimination can deter individuals from seeking care. Mobile health (mHealth) applications provide users with medication reminders, health education resources, and access to support communities. These applications not only remind patients to take their medications but also provide information on potential side effects and management strategies, which can empower patients to take charge of their health. Electronic Health Records (EHR) facilitate seamless data sharing between healthcare providers, ensuring continuity of care and informed decision-making. EHRs store comprehensive patient histories that can enhance clinical decision-making, promote collaborative care, and reduce the likelihood of medication errors. Furthermore, with the integration of decision-support tools, healthcare providers can be prompted with the latest treatment guidelines, contributing to more standardized and evidence-based care.

Advantages of Ehealth for HIV Patients

  • Enhanced Accessibility: Patients, especially those in remote or underserved areas, can access healthcare services more easily via Ehealth platforms. For example, individuals living in rural locations may have limited access to specialized HIV care providers. Ehealth technologies bridge this gap by allowing virtual consultations, opening up access to expert opinions regardless of geographical location.
  • Improved Adherence: Medication reminder systems and real-time monitoring promote adherence to antiretroviral therapy, which is crucial for managing HIV effectively. Studies have shown that reminders sent through mobile applications can drastically reduce the rates of missed doses and improve overall health outcomes. Additionally, patients can receive motivational messages and encouragement from healthcare providers, fostering a supportive relationship that encourages adherence.
  • Personalized Care: Data analytics within Ehealth systems enable personalized treatment plans based on individual patient data and behavioral patterns. With the use of algorithms, applications can analyze a patient’s medication history, side effects experienced, and lifestyle factors to recommend tailored interventions. This not only improves treatment efficacy but also enhances patient satisfaction as people feel that their unique needs are being addressed.
  • Cost-Effectiveness: Reducing the need for physical visits can lead to lower healthcare costs, both for patients and healthcare systems. By shifting routine check-ups to a virtual format, healthcare providers can allocate resources more effectively, focusing on patients who require immediate care. This, in turn, can help to reduce the strain on the healthcare system, making services more efficient and potentially leading to lower insurance premiums and out-of-pocket costs for patients.

Challenges and Considerations

While Ehealth offers numerous benefits, its implementation in HIV care is not without challenges. Data privacy and security remain significant concerns, as sensitive health information is often stored and transmitted electronically. With the rise of cyber attacks and data breaches, ensuring the confidentiality of patient records is paramount. Healthcare providers must implement stringent security measures to protect this information and ensure compliance with regulations such as the Health Insurance Portability and Accountability Act (HIPAA) to protect patient information.

Moreover, there is a digital divide, with some individuals lacking access to the necessary technology or internet connectivity. For low-income populations or those residing in areas with limited infrastructure, access to smartphones and high-speed internet can be a formidable barrier. Strategies to improve digital literacy and provide equitable access to Ehealth tools are essential to maximizing their impact. This may involve community outreach programs that educate individuals on using technology for healthcare purposes or partnerships with telecommunication companies to reduce data costs for healthcare-related applications.

Expanding Ehealth Solutions

The landscape of Ehealth is continually evolving. There is growing interest in leveraging artificial intelligence (AI) and machine learning (ML) to enhance HIV care further. For example, AI can be utilized to analyze vast amounts of data from patient interactions, predicting trends in medication adherence and helping providers identify at-risk patients before they engage in non-adherent behaviors. Additionally, robust machine learning algorithms can support clinical decision-making by identifying the most effective treatment regimens based on a patient’s unique characteristics.

Wearable technologies also have potential applications in HIV management. Devices such as smartwatches can monitor vital signs and track health-related behaviors, from physical activity to sleep patterns. These devices can facilitate real-time data collection, allowing healthcare providers to adjust treatment plans dynamically based on a patient’s lifestyle and health status. Furthermore, the incorporation of social media platforms and online support groups within the Ehealth framework can provide psychological support and community engagement for individuals living with HIV, helping to combat the feelings of isolation often associated with the disease.

Barriers to Implementation

In addition to the challenges previously mentioned, financial constraints can also impede the successful adoption of Ehealth technologies in HIV care. Healthcare institutions may require significant upfront investments to transition to digital platforms, such as purchasing software, training staff, and maintaining systems. Low-resource settings may struggle to find the necessary funding to implement these technologies, which could widen health disparities further.

Staff training is another critical barrier; healthcare providers need to be adequately educated on how to utilize Ehealth tools effectively and embrace this shift in delivering care. Resistance to change is often a common obstacle as many healthcare professionals may prefer traditional methods of face-to-face interaction, which they believe foster better patient-provider relationships. This can limit the implementation of Ehealth solutions, even in scenarios where they present clear advantages.

Best Practices for Integrating Ehealth into HIV Care

Successful integration of Ehealth into HIV care requires a multifaceted approach that considers both patient and provider perspectives. Here are a few best practices:

  • Engagement and Training: Involve patients in the design and development of Ehealth solutions to ensure they meet their needs. Continuous education for healthcare providers on the benefits and functionalities of Ehealth tools is essential to foster acceptance and enthusiastic usage.
  • Focus on User-Centric Design: Ehealth solutions should be intuitively designed with user-friendly interfaces that cater to patients of varying technological abilities. Ensuring accessibility for all patients, including those with disabilities, must be a priority.
  • Enhance Patient Education: Along with technological literacy, patients must also be educated on the importance of adhering to their treatment regimens. Comprehensive educational programs that explain how to use Ehealth tools effectively and how these tools contribute to their health can empower patients to take charge of their wellbeing.
  • Establish Data Security Protocols: Implement rigorous security measures and educate both patients and providers about the importance of safeguarding personal health information. This step can alleviate privacy concerns and enhance trust in Ehealth systems.
  • Tailor Solutions to Local Contexts: Understanding the specific needs and challenges faced by the communities served can lead to more impactful Ehealth solutions. Tailoring technology to fit local infrastructure and cultural practices ensures higher rates of engagement and success.
